NAM is a summer enrichment program lasting seven weeks, targeted at college students in their sophomore, junior, or senior years who aspire to enter the health professions. The program integrates extensive research training in both qualitative and quantitative methods, led by a team of Native American educators, healthcare experts, elders, and medical students. Participants earn a living stipend and can stay in campus housing if they travel to Duluth for the program. NAM focuses on equipping Native American students with the skills, networks, and experience required to thrive in medical and health-related careers, fostering their professional development and academic growth.
